Close Encounters: Nature Photography by Christian Hunold

Start

Photographer and frequent GRID contributor, Christian Hunold will host a small show during the upcoming Fairmount Arts Crawl on April 17th. The show is titled “Close Encounters,” and investigates the idea that, “wildlife photography requires cooperation between animal and photographer.”

Hunold believes that a photographer seeking to capture a wild animal must avoid scaring the animal in order to capture fleeting intimate moments. The collection includes images of PA’s native birds, and shots taken at the John Heinz Wildlife Refuge.
